Abu Dhabi
BASF
Liberty Electricals FZE, CF43M95 Free Zone 2 Ajman United Arab Emirates
Safety Line LLC, Ras Al Khor Industrial 1 Dubai Dubai United Arab Emirates
Carrefour Market, Burj View Towers Dubai Fountain St Downtown Dubai United Arab Emirates
Thara typing centre ajman, Ajman Industrial 2 Ajman United Arab Emirates
BASF, 8FMV3Q3 Abu Dhabi Industrial City ICAD I
+971557309546